The Constituent Assembly of India was elected to write the Constitution of India. Following India's independence from Great Britain, its members served as the nation's first Parliament. Dr. Sachchidanand Sinha was the first president (temporary chairman) of the Constituent Assembly when it met on December 9, 1946. Dr. Raj endra Prasad then became thePresident of the Constituent Assembly, and would later become the first President of India.
